Ed
há 9 meses
Para representar uma série no Pandas, precisamos usar a função `pd.Series()` corretamente, onde os dados (valores) e os rótulos (índices) são passados de forma adequada. Vamos analisar as opções: a) `s2 = pd.Series([23, 77, 0, 5, 12], rot = ['Python', 'JavaScript', 'Java', 'R', 'C#'])` - A palavra "rot" está incorreta, o correto seria "index". b) `s2 = pd.Series(23, 77, 0, 5, 12, 'Python', 'JavaScript', 'Java', 'R', 'C#')` - Esta sintaxe está errada, pois os valores e os rótulos não estão organizados em listas. c) `s2 = pd.Series([23, 77, 0, 5, 12], labels = ['Python', 'JavaScript', 'Java', 'R', 'C#'])` - A palavra "labels" está incorreta, o correto seria "index". d) `s2 = pd.Series( ['Python', 'JavaScript', 'Java', 'R', 'C#'], [23, 77, 0, 5, 12])` - A ordem dos parâmetros está invertida, os valores devem vir primeiro. e) `s2 = pd.Series([23, 77, 0, 5, 12], index = ['Python', 'JavaScript', 'Java', 'R', 'C#'])` - Esta opção está correta, pois usa a sintaxe adequada para criar uma série com os dados e os rótulos. Portanto, a alternativa correta é: e) s2 = pd.Series([23, 77, 0, 5, 12], index = ['Python', 'JavaScript', 'Java', 'R', 'C#']).
Libere respostas sem pagar
Ajude estudantes
Mais perguntas desse material